NEVER try to "amend" a return that has not been filed in the first place. Amending is a special process to use only if your return was filed and fully processed by the IRS, and then you discover that you need to make a correction of some sort.
I clicked on “amend” by mistake
Once you get out of "amending" you can go back to your return and fix the mistakes, then either e-file it or print, sign and mail it.
